  • Page 5: Getting Started: Charging

    Getting Started CHARGING Charge unit before use. For first time use, charge for about 3 hours. 1. Move the cover from the Audio/Charging Port and connect the 3.5mm plug on the included charging cable. 2. Connect the USB end of the charging cable to a USB power source, such as a computer or USB adaptor.

  • Page 7: Pairing A Device

    Pairing is the set-up process to introduce your Bluetooth-capable device to the iWBT1. Once your device is paired, the iWBT1 can recognize it and you can play your audio through it. 1. Turn on your Bluetooth device and make it discoverable by turning on Bluetooth mode (check in Options or Settings on device).

  • Page 9: Aux-Out Audio Via Bluetooth

    Using Bluetooth AUX OUT AUDIO VIA BLUETOOTH Stream audio to iWBT1 connected via audio cable to speaker The iWBT1 allows you to play music from your paired Bluetooth device through any speaker or audio device that has a standard 3.5mm aux line-in jack.
